Ralph Lauren turns Sloane Square into a Christmas market for luxury, nostalgia and giving back
Ralph Lauren has taken over Chelsea’s Sloane Square with a six week “Holiday Experience” that feels less like a shop and more like a Christmas market curated by the brand. Between wreath workshops, Ralph’s Coffee, a Father Christmas barn and a Giving Tree that raises money for cancer care, this pop up is a live masterclass in how to turn brand heritage into something you can walk through, taste and remember.

Nike opens a recovery soup pop-up in China to help runners refuel post-run
On a small island in Guangzhou, Nike is helping runners recover with steaming bowls of Cantonese herbal soup instead of the usual sneaker drop. It is part cultural tribute, part performance recovery and a quiet masterclass in how to localise a global sports brand.

Meta’s antitrust win: what the FTC loss really means for social media and marketers
After five years of legal back and forth, a US federal judge has ruled that Meta is not an illegal monopolist and will not be forced to spin off Instagram or WhatsApp. The court decided that regulators failed to prove Meta still dominates social networking in a world where TikTok, YouTube and other apps compete for the same attention.
